Otter Cottage is in Salcombe, up a hill a bit. It's detached. Sleeps eight in five bedrooms. There are two bathrooms.
It's a 4 Star place, so it's well equipped and comfortable. Comfy rather than grand. The garden is enclosed, which is good if you've got kids. There's a Juliet balcony off one of the bedrooms, but you can't actually go out on it. It's just there.
You can fit two cars on the drive. There's a small shop two minutes down the road for basics. The main town for all the other shops and cafes is a walk downhill, or a short drive.
Inside, it's got everything you'd need: WiFi, TV, dishwasher, washing machine. There's a woodburner for cooler evenings. Bedding and towels are included. You can bring one dog.
From the top floor you can see across to Snapes Point and South Pool. It's a good view.
For days out, you're right on the South West Coast Path. The National Trust looks after a lot of the coastline around here, like Overbecks and East Soar. For sailing or just watching boats, the Salcombe estuary is right there. If you fancy a change, the beaches at Bigbury and Bantham are about a 30 minute drive.
